然而,在使用VMware过程中,不少用户会遇到一个令人头疼的问题——在虚拟机中听不到声音
这一问题不仅影响了用户体验,还可能阻碍工作和学习效率
本文将深入探讨VMware中声音无法播放的原因,并提供一系列经过验证的高效解决方案,帮助用户彻底告别这一困扰
一、问题背景与影响 VMware Workstation、VMware Fusion以及VMware ESXi等系列产品,广泛应用于开发测试、教学演示、服务器虚拟化等多个领域
在这些场景中,声音输出往往是不可或缺的要素,无论是播放视频教程、进行在线会议还是测试音频软件,声音的正常播放都是确保任务顺利进行的关键
然而,当用户发现虚拟机内部无声时,不仅会直接影响当前任务的执行,还可能引发对VMware稳定性的质疑,进而影响到对整个虚拟化解决方案的信任度
二、原因分析 VMware虚拟机中声音无法正常播放的原因复杂多样,涉及硬件配置、软件设置、驱动程序兼容性等多个层面
以下是对常见原因的详细剖析: 1.虚拟机配置问题:在创建或配置虚拟机时,若未正确启用音频设备或选择了不兼容的音频控制器类型,将导致虚拟机无法识别或正确使用宿主机音频资源
2.宿主机音频驱动:宿主机(即运行VMware的物理机)的音频驱动程序若未及时更新或存在兼容性问题,会直接影响虚拟机音频的传输与处理
3.VMware Tools安装与状态:VMware Tools是连接虚拟机与宿主机的桥梁,负责同步时间、共享文件夹、鼠标指针等功能,同时也包括音频驱动
若VMware Tools未安装、安装不正确或版本过旧,将阻碍音频的正常传输
4.操作系统与软件兼容性:不同版本的操作系统(如Windows、Linux)及其内置音频服务对虚拟化环境的支持程度不一,同时,某些音频处理软件或游戏可能因虚拟化环境而表现异常
5.权限与安全设置:在某些情况下,操作系统的安全策略或权限设置可能阻止VMware访问音频硬件或软件资源,从而导致无声现象
三、高效解决方案 针对上述原因,以下提供一系列经过实践检验的解决方案,旨在帮助用户快速定位并解决问题: 1.检查虚拟机音频配置: - 打开VMware Workstation/Fusion,选择问题虚拟机,点击“编辑虚拟机设置”
- 在“硬件”选项卡中,找到“声音”设备,确保其已启用,并尝试更换不同的音频控制器类型(如ICH AC97、Realtek HD Audio等),以匹配宿主机的硬件和驱动支持
2.更新宿主机音频驱动: - 访问宿主机制造商官网,下载并安装最新的音频驱动程序
- 重启宿主机,确保新驱动生效
3.重新安装或更新VMware Tools: - 在虚拟机内,通过“虚拟机”菜单选择“安装/更新VMware Tools”
- 根据操作系统类型,执行安装向导,确保VMware Tools正确安装并运行
- 完成后,重启虚拟机以应用更改
4.调整操作系统音频设置: - 在虚拟机内,检查操作系统的音频服务是否正在运行,如Windows的“Windows Audio”服务
- 确保操作系统的音量未被静音,且音量设置适当
- 对于Linux系统,检查`.asoundrc`配置文件或PulseAudio、ALSA等音频服务器的配置
5.检查安全与权限设置: - 确认操作系统的防火墙或安全软件未阻止VMware访问音频硬件
- 以管理员权限运行VMware及虚拟机,确保有足够的权限访问所有必要资源
6.使用虚拟音频电缆或第三方软件: - 如果上述方法均无效,可考虑使用如Virtual Audio Cable等虚拟音频设备,将宿主机音频重定向至虚拟机
- 或尝试使用第三方音频传输软件,如Voicemeeter Banana,实现更灵活的音频路由和控制
7.查看日志文件与社区支持: - 检查VMware及操作系统的日志文件,寻找可能的错误信息或警告
- 访问VMware官方论坛、Stack Overflow等技术社区,搜索类似问题的解决方案或发帖求助
四、总结与展望 VMware虚拟机中声音无法播放的问题虽看似复杂,但通过细致排查与系统化的解决方案,大多能够得到有效解决
关键在于理解问题的根源,结合宿主机与虚拟机的硬件配置、软件环境进行综合考量,采取针对性的措施
未来,随着虚拟化技术的不断进步和音频处理技术的革新,我们有理由相信,VMware及其他虚拟化平台将提供更加无缝、高效的音频体验,为用户创造更加流畅、丰富的虚拟工作环境
对于遇到此类问题的用户而言,保持耐心,遵循上述步骤逐一排查,往往能够找到问题的症结所在,重拾虚拟世界中的声音之美
同时,持续关注VMware官方更新与社区动态,及时获取最新的技术支持与解决方案,也是确保虚拟化体验顺畅的关键